The National Monuments Service's description
A series of pits were excavated here in 2002 (Excavation Licence 02E0567 (site B)) prior to the construction of the N11 Wicklow Bypass. The excavator suggests that they 'may well be prehistoric in date and the result of single use hearths' (Powell 2005, 9)
